        I'm running Debian Slink with the 2.0.38 kernel on a AMD K6 and I
found a weird problem.

        When executing 'netstat -a', I get (from other usual stuff):

tcp        0      0 *:smtp                  *:*                     CLOSE

        That should mean that the SMTP server (exim, via xinetd), should
accept any connections (weird enough already to be in this situation), but
if I 'telnet localhost 25' I get the usual SMTP banner and everything
works fine.

        In fact, 'lsof | grep smtp' shows:

xinetd    29746     root   22u  inet 0x04afe414        0t0     TCP *:smtp
(LISTEN)

        So it makes me thing there's a netstat bug. Has anybody found the
same thing?
